Tar roof waterproofing services involve applying specialized protective coatings or membranes to the surface of a flat or low-slope roof. This process helps create a barrier that prevents water from penetrating the roofing materials, which is essential for maintaining the integrity of the structure. The work typically includes cleaning the roof surface, repairing any existing damage, and then sealing it with high-quality waterproofing products.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the roof while reducing the risk of leaks and water damage inside the property.

Many common roofing problems can be addressed through tar roof waterproofing. Over time, flat roofs may develop cracks, blisters, or worn spots that allow water to seep in. Poor drainage or clogged gutters can also cause water to pool, increasing the chances of leaks. Waterproofing services help mitigate these issues by reinforcing vulnerable areas and ensuring that water flows properly off the roof. This proactive approach can prevent costly repairs and protect the interior of homes or commercial buildings from water-related damage.

Properties that often benefit from tar roof waterproofing include residential homes with flat or low-slope roofs, as well as commercial bu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These types of properties are especially susceptible to water infiltration due to their roof design, which can make traditional roofing materials less effective. Homeowners in areas with heavy rainfall or snow may find waterproofing particularly valuable for maintaining their property’s condition. Additionally, buildings with aging roofs or those that have experienced previous leaks are prime candidates for waterproofing services to help restore and preserve their roofs.

Homeowners who notice signs of water intrusion, such as stains on ceilings, mold growth, or damp spots on interior walls, should consider waterproofing their roof. Other indicators include persistent leaks during storms or standing water on the roof surface after rainfall. If a flat roof shows signs of cracking, blistering, or surface deterioration, waterproofing can provide a protective layer that prevents further damage.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or waterproofing repairs on a tar roof range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and roof size. Larger or more complex repairs can push costs higher but are less common for basic fixes.

Partial Roof Coatings - Applying a protective coating to a section of a tar roof us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ects of this size stay within this range, with fewer jobs requiring extensive surface preparation or multiple coats that can increase costs.

Full Roof Coatings - Complete coating applications for an entire tar roof typically cost from $3,000 to $7,000. Many local contractors perform these projects within this band, though larger or older roofs may require additional prep work that raises the price.

Full Roof Replacement - Replacing a tar roof can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on the roof size and complexity. While most projects fall into the lower to mid part of this range, larger or more intricate installations may exceed these estimates significantly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
